Bonsai

Bonsai—Half Welsh 1999 gelding, 13.1 1/2 hands, bright chestnut with flaxen and blaze

Bonsai is a very talented pony and we have had much success with him. He is totally unflappable and consistent on course over fences with style and good sense. He is a confidence builder for beginners. Bonsai has spent many days under saddle in the mountains, gone to events, hunter/jumper shows, dressage shows, clinics and countless all- day play days year round in all kinds of weather.

Bonsai is often the lead pony for timid horses or young stock—taking them across bridges, over ditches through water or “scary” jumps. He has also worn real packs on a 3 day trip into the wilderness, then got braided up the next weekend, competed and brought home blues and reds for us. I have used him in lessons with my beginners, usually on the lunge with side reins. This is a pony that's used to, and safe being ridden bareback with a halter and lead rope. Bonsai can compete with the best and do very well! His conformation is very correct. We've had many wonderful comments from judges regarding how safe he is for a child, and how sensible he is over fences. Bonsai's work ethic and attitude is excellent. This combined with all his other riding experiences, and his “quality looks” makes for a valuable pony and true friend for some lucky child!
